1. What is the Big Bang Theory?

The Big Bang Theory is a scientific explanation for the origin of the universe. It proposes that the universe began as a single, extremely dense and hot point, and has been expanding and cooling over the course of billions of years.

2. How was the Big Bang Theory discovered?

The Big Bang Theory was first proposed by Belgian astronomer Georges Lemaitre in the 1920s. It gained more support in the 1960s with the discovery of cosmic microwave background radiation, which provided evidence for the expansion of the universe.

3. What evidence supports the Big Bang Theory?

Aside from the discovery of cosmic microwave background radiation, other evidence for the Big Bang Theory includes the observed expansion of the universe, the abundance of light elements in the universe, and the large-scale structure of the universe.

4. How does the Big Bang Theory explain the origin of galaxies and stars?

The Big Bang Theory states that as the universe expanded and cooled, matter and energy began to clump together to form galaxies. Within these galaxies, stars formed from the dense pockets of matter. The theory also explains the formation of heavier elements through nuclear fusion in stars.

5. Are there any alternative theories to the Big Bang?

Yes, there are several alternative theories to the Big Bang, such as the Steady State Theory and the Oscillating Universe Theory. However, the Big Bang Theory is currently the most widely accepted and supported explanation for the origin of the universe.
